30 Ethelburga Drive, Lyminge, Folkestone, CT18 8JJ is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 646 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£319,339 , which equates to approximately £494 per square foot. It was last sold on 15 May 2017 for £230,000. Since then, the value has increased by £89,339, representing a 38.8% increase, or approximately 4.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£319,339 is:

  • 10.0% lower than the average property price on Ethelburga Drive
  • 10.3% lower than the average in the CT18 8JJ postcode area
  • and 4.5% higher than the average price for Folkestone as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 14 September 2016,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

30 Ethelburga Drive, Lyminge, Folkestone, Shepway, Kent, CT18 8JJ has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 14 Sep 2016.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 13 May 2010,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 112.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from electric storage heaters to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from poor to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, off-peak to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from very po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 25 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from poor to good.
  • The lighting was changed from low energy lighting in 9% of fixed outlets to no low energy lighting, with no change in efficiency (very poor).
